Output 171ab5a601ccead8d6707446316cda33904e098fc3100f129dc0a47b2bbbd851:1

value
1003489
script pubkey
OP_0 OP_PUSHBYTES_20 166837a66dfed8f9e8ec6a4819fa3a36dc7f2e83
address
bc1qze5r0fndlmv0n68vdfypn736xmw87t5rs65a7g
transaction
171ab5a601ccead8d6707446316cda33904e098fc3100f129dc0a47b2bbbd851
spent
true